Curt Ebert Siebtechnik celebrates its
100th anniversary

Curt Ebert Siebtechnik has been producing innovative and reliable screens for 100 years

C‌urt Ebert’s company tradition began in October 1920 in Dortmund, initially as a trading company for industrial screens for the construction industry and coal mines. Due to the increasing demand, however, in-house production was started only a few years later. In the course of its hundred-year history, the company from the Ruhr area has developed into an internationally recognized specialist for screening technology. A high quality standard, a consistent service concept and the always innovative spirit have always been guarantors for the success and are deeply anchored in the DNA of the company. For example, Curt Ebert developed the Varia harp – a sieve whose openings always remain free due to the different oscillation widths of the wires.

 

Today, Curt Ebert quality screens are used in a variety of industries: In addition to classic applications in mining and the minerals industry, they are also used in the food and animal feed industry as well as for recycling industrial waste. The current service portfolio includes harp screens, long wire meshes, round wire meshes as well as carrier nets and specially customized meshes.
